    Understanding the FIPE Table

    First off, what exactly is the FIPE table? FIPE stands for Fundação Instituto de Pesquisas Econômicas (Institute of Economic Research Foundation). The FIPE table is basically a comprehensive price guide for vehicles in Brazil. It's updated regularly and serves as a benchmark for buying, selling, and insuring cars, motorcycles, and trucks. Knowing how to use the FIPE table is crucial when you're dealing with any vehicle transaction. It helps you understand if the price being asked is fair and reasonable, preventing you from overpaying or underselling. For the Golf Comfortline 2015, consulting the FIPE table will give you a solid starting point for negotiations and help you make informed decisions.

    The FIPE table takes into account various factors, such as the vehicle's make, model, year, and trim level. It's not just a static number; it reflects the average market price based on real-world transactions. This means that the FIPE value is a dynamic figure that changes over time due to market fluctuations, economic conditions, and the overall demand for the vehicle. When checking the FIPE table, it's important to ensure you're looking at the correct month and year, as the values can vary significantly from one period to another. Also, remember that the FIPE value is an average, so the actual price you pay or receive may differ based on the condition of the car, its mileage, and any optional extras it may have.

    Golf Comfortline 2015: Key Features and Specs

    Before we get into the nitty-gritty of the FIPE table value for the Golf Comfortline 2015, let's quickly recap what makes this car so appealing. The Golf Comfortline 2015 is known for its blend of comfort, technology, and fuel efficiency. It typically comes with features like air conditioning, power steering, electric windows and mirrors, a multimedia system, and safety features such as airbags and ABS brakes. The engine is usually a 1.6-liter or a 1.4-liter TSI, depending on the specific version. The interior is well-designed with quality materials, providing a comfortable and enjoyable driving experience. The Golf also boasts good handling and a smooth ride, making it a great choice for both city driving and longer trips.

    Checking the FIPE Table for Golf Comfortline 2015

    Okay, so how do you actually check the FIPE table for the Golf Comfortline 2015? It's pretty straightforward. You can visit the official FIPE website or use various online tools that provide access to the FIPE table data. When you access the FIPE table, you'll need to input the following information: the vehicle's make (Volkswagen), the model (Golf Comfortline), and the year (2015). Make sure you select the correct month as well, as the values can change monthly. Once you've entered this information, the FIPE table will display the average market value for the Golf Comfortline 2015 for that specific month.

    Keep in mind that the FIPE value is just a reference point. The actual price of a Golf Comfortline 2015 can vary depending on its condition, mileage, and any additional features it may have. For example, a car with low mileage and in excellent condition might be worth more than the FIPE value, while one with high mileage or in need of repairs might be worth less. It's always a good idea to inspect the car thoroughly and compare it to other similar models on the market before making a final decision. Additionally, consider the region where you're buying or selling the car, as prices can vary from one region to another. Using the FIPE table in conjunction with a careful inspection and market research will help you get the best possible deal.

    Factors Affecting the Golf Comfortline 2015 Price

    Several factors can influence the price of a Golf Comfortline 2015, beyond just the FIPE table value. The car's condition is a major determinant. A well-maintained car with no major mechanical issues or body damage will command a higher price. Mileage also plays a significant role; lower mileage generally translates to higher value. The presence of optional extras, such as leather seats, a sunroof, or an upgraded sound system, can also increase the car's worth. Conversely, factors like accident history, lack of maintenance records, or the need for significant repairs can lower the price.

    Market demand is another crucial factor. If there's high demand for the Golf Comfortline 2015 in your area, you might be able to sell it for a higher price. Conversely, if there are many similar cars on the market and demand is low, you might need to lower your asking price to attract buyers. Economic conditions can also affect car prices. During times of economic uncertainty, people may be more hesitant to spend money on non-essential items like cars, which can lead to lower prices. Keeping an eye on these factors and adjusting your expectations accordingly will help you navigate the used car market more effectively. Remember, the FIPE table is a guide, but real-world conditions often dictate the final price.

    Tips for Buying or Selling a Golf Comfortline 2015

    If you're planning to buy or sell a Golf Comfortline 2015, here are some tips to help you get the best deal. If you're buying, start by researching the FIPE table value to get an idea of the car's worth. Then, inspect the car thoroughly, paying attention to its mechanical condition, bodywork, and interior. Ask for maintenance records to see how well the car has been cared for. Take it for a test drive to assess its performance and handling. If possible, have a trusted mechanic inspect the car before you make an offer. Don't be afraid to negotiate the price, especially if you find any issues that need to be addressed.

    If you're selling a Golf Comfortline 2015, start by cleaning and detailing the car to make it look its best. Gather all maintenance records and any other relevant documentation. Be honest about the car's condition and any issues it may have. Price the car competitively, taking into account the FIPE table value and the condition of your car. Be prepared to negotiate with potential buyers. Highlight the car's strengths and any features that make it stand out. By following these tips, you can increase your chances of a successful transaction. Remember, transparency and honesty are key to building trust with buyers or sellers.
